Win 10 PMS server hung during update, now Plex won't run SOLVED

Server Version#: not sure was installing latest update

I ran an Plex update yesterday and my Win 10 system I use for Plex server locked up during the update. By locked up I mean unresponsive to mouse or keyboard input, Task Manager showed no activity. I gave it over 30 minutes to complete before hitting reset and rebooting. I can’t be sure if the Plex update caused the system hang or it was something else that affected the PMS update.

After reboot Plex Media Server will not start. If I run the .EXE manually I get two messages in Event Log (See below).

Does anyone have any suggestions on how to get PMS running again?

Would a reinstall of PMS fix this?

Thanks.

EDIT: Following recommendation from another forum, issue resolved by reinstallation of PMS. I’d taken a backup of the PMS folder in %LOCALAPPDATA% but didn’t need to restore anything.
